Common challenges when comparing signNow and Close CRM

  • Mapping signed-document status between an external eSignature system and CRM fields can introduce syncing delays or duplicate records if not configured carefully.
  • Ensuring marketing consent and record retention meet ESIGN and UETA requirements requires consistent audit trails and timestamped records across both platforms.
  • Coordinating bulk sends for large campaigns can strain limits if one system handles batch sending while the other imposes per-sender constraints.
  • Reconciling user roles and permissions between signNow and Close CRM may complicate delegation and visibility for marketing and compliance teams.

Key features to evaluate for marketing use cases

When comparing signNow and Close CRM for marketing, prioritize features that directly affect campaign speed, compliance, and reporting to ensure signed documents integrate cleanly into marketing processes.

CRM Sync

Two-way synchronization between signNow and CRM systems keeps lead and contract metadata aligned; look for configurable field mapping, webhook support, and clear status codes so marketing automation can react to signature events without manual updates.

Bulk Send

Bulk Send enables marketing teams to deliver identical documents to many recipients; evaluate per-job limits, personalization token support, delivery reporting, and how the CRM captures recipient-level response data for campaign analytics.

Templates

Reusable, marketing-focused templates reduce setup time for offers, consent forms, and event documents; template versioning, editable fields, and conditional logic help maintain compliance and reduce human error during high-volume campaigns.

Audit Trail

Comprehensive audit trails with timestamps, IP addresses, and authentication details provide legally admissible evidence of consent; confirm exportability and CRM association so marketing reports can include signature provenance.

Best practices for secure, compliant marketing signatures

Apply consistent processes and controls to reduce risk and improve data quality when using signNow with a CRM or relying on Close CRM-native workflows.

Use standardized document templates across campaigns
Maintain a central library of templates reviewed by legal and compliance so marketing teams use approved language and consistent data collection fields, which reduces errors and simplifies audit responses when records are requested.
Map signature events to CRM lifecycle fields
Ensure every signature action updates specific CRM fields to reflect consent status, signed date, and document ID so segmentation and automated nurture campaigns use accurate, up-to-date information without manual intervention.
Configure minimal necessary authentication
Select authentication methods appropriate for risk—simple email verification for low-risk marketing materials, and stronger methods for sensitive data—so user friction is balanced against legal and privacy obligations.
Retain records with clear retention policies
Define retention timelines aligned to legal and business needs, ensure both signNow and CRM backups honor retention rules, and document the retention policy for audits and cross-team coordination.
